Club career


MFK Ružomberok

Brenkus made his
Fortuna Liga The Slovak Super Liga is the top level football league in Slovakia, currently known as the Fortuna Liga due to a sponsorship arrangement. It was formed in 1993 following the dissolution of Czechoslovakia. The record for most titles is eleven, ...
debut for Ružomberok against iClinic Sereď on 21 July 2018, in the premier round of the 2018–19 season. Brenkus replaced Dalibor Takáč in the 77th minute of the match, that concluded as a goal-less tie.MFK Ružomberok - ŠKF iClinic Sereď 0 - 0
21.07.2018, futbalnet.sk By the end of the season Brenkus would make three more league appearances, but always as a substitute. He was in the starting line up of cup fixture against FK Gerlachov.
